Transaction 7039362f717fea6137d5cf8463a380c237e0df3eef3b402a115f34a72ee7e629

4 Input
2 Outputs
  • 7039362f717fea6137d5cf8463a380c237e0df3eef3b402a115f34a72ee7e629:0
  • value  26739836
    address  1FnPLZNDnwxELczQk1CUqCVREzjrxeAabD
  • 7039362f717fea6137d5cf8463a380c237e0df3eef3b402a115f34a72ee7e629:1
  • value  2024164
    address  1ETXg2PpwhDxXxdKT8AyKuw8kS4FECrLYr